FOUN 112
Students experiment with color as a powerful design element, from how it shapes what people see and feel, to its influence on emotion and decision making. Through hands-on exercises, research, and creative exploration, students move from traditional color theory to digital applications, learning to leverage color for impactful design solutions. Research and analysis deepen students' understanding of color phenomena across diverse fields, enhancing their ability to use color purposefully and expressively. This color-driven work becomes the next essential component in the first-year portfolio. Prerequisite(s): FOUN 110 or DSGN 100. Attributes: Studio Elective Requirement
